K3DSurf is a (GPL) program which generate 3D surfaces with Mathematical formulas (Implicit or Explicit equations) with possibility of animation and morph effects. It's also a "Modeler" for PovRay in the area of parametric surface.

25/5/2009: That's only a bug fixes/testing release, specially for Linux users with a 64 archi. *********************************************************************** General: =========== 1) New GUI interface, with menus and toolbar. 2) Possibility to save a config file to store infos about colors and isosurfaces resolution. Isosurface: =========== 1) The OpenGL viewer has the possibility to go as height as 10MTriangles/Grid 500 (such objects however require more than 15G of RAM or more than 1G of hard drive space for the equivalent .OBJ file). 2) Add possibility to export the "Minimal topology" as an .OBJ file: A new table for the Marching Cube algorithm was made from scratch (released under the GPL licence, we don't think such table is available on the net) that can generate a small amount of polygons compared to the original one. 3) Add Possibility to show more than one Isosurface. 4) Possibility to store/load/delete Isosurfaces formulas. 5) Possibility to turn ON/OF the new parser for fast math calculations. 5) New examples. Parametric: ============= 1) Possibility to store/load parametric formulas 2) New examples.
